Realistic 3D models
Photogrammetry provides more realistic 3D models because the photographs translate to great materials and textures. This allows developers to create accurate digital twins of their properties, which can be used for marketing and remote exploration
High levels of precision and accuracy
Using photogrammetry enables high levels of precision and accuracy in measurements in a way that can scale significantly.
Non-contact technology
Photogrammetry is a non-contact technology that does not require physical contact with the object to be measured. This means that the necessary metrology tasks can be completed without any interference with the object and without compromising on data quality.

Precision Mapping for Accurate Land Surveys
Drone aerial mapping provides unparalleled precision in land surveys, capturing detailed topographical data that traditional methods often miss. With high-resolution imagery and advanced mapping software, drones can generate accurate 2D and 3D maps, ensuring every contour and elevation is accounted for. This level of detail is essential for property developers looking to make informed decisions about site planning and land use.
Efficient and Cost-Effective Site Analysis
Drone aerial mapping is a faster and more cost-effective alternative to traditional surveying methods. By covering large areas in a fraction of the time, drones reduce the need for extensive manpower and equipment on the ground. This efficiency not only saves time but also lowers costs, allowing developers to allocate resources more effectively across their projects.
Enhanced Visualization for Better Decision-Making
Aerial mapping with drones provides a bird’s-eye view of your property, offering a perspective that is invaluable for planning and development. The detailed visual data collected helps in identifying potential challenges, assessing site conditions, and monitoring progress. With the ability to visualize the entire site, developers can make better-informed decisions, reducing risks and improving project outcomes.

Improved accuracy with Renovations
3D scanning can capture incredibly detailed and accurate information about a construction site, creating a digital model of the site that can be used for various purposes, from design and planning to documentation and as-built drawings. This data can help avoid delays caused by unexpected obstacles or issues discovered during construction
Better informed decision-making and planning
Matterport digital twins integrate seamlessly with existing programs such as SketchUp, Revit, AutoCAD, and other commonly used design software BIM. Construction managers can export their point cloud and easily share it within Revit or other BIM tools, and they can generate OBJ files and point clouds for as-builts and construction documentation
